CRM migration

Migrate from PropertySimple to monday CRM

Field-level mapping, validation, and rollback between PropertySimple and monday CRM. We move data and schema; workflows are rebuilt natively in monday CRM.

PropertySimple logo

PropertySimple

Source

monday CRM

Destination

monday CRM logo

Compatibility

100%

12 of 12

objects map 1:1 between PropertySimple and monday CRM.

Complexity

BStandard

Timeline

24–72 hours

Rollback included Accuracy guarantee Field-level validation

Overview

What this migration involves

PropertySimple is a real estate marketing and CRM platform that combines social-media automation, AI follow-up via ChatGPT4, ZIP-code marketing, and a built-in CRM for lead tracking. Its data model stores contacts with lead-score properties, companies (brokerages and franchises), deals tied to individual listings, and activity logs (calls, emails, texts) with owner assignments and original timestamps. monday CRM structures everything on boards using columns — each board item is a record (contact, company, or deal) and each column is a field. The platform has contact entities, company entities, deal pipelines with status groups, and activity tracking via its timeline and integration layer. Moving from PropertySimple to monday CRM requires translating PropertySimple's contact-level lead-score fields and custom properties into monday CRM's column-type system, converting PropertySimple deal pipelines into monday CRM board status groups, and preserving activity history (calls, emails, texts) in monday CRM's activity timeline or connected integrations. monday CRM does not have a native equivalent to PropertySimple's ChatGPT-powered AI lead scoring — that data migrates as a custom number column and must be rebuilt as a monday AI column or workflow. monday CRM also lacks a native ZIP-code marketing module; geographic targeting data migrates as text fields on contacts. Workflows, automations, and AI-driven sequences do not transfer — they must be rebuilt using monday's automation recipes and monday AI features after migration. FlitStack AI uses scoped read access on PropertySimple's API and bulk-writes to monday CRM's board-item API, sequencing the migration so parent records (contacts and companies) land before child deal associations are linked.

Field-level fidelity

Every standard and custom field arrives verified.

Schema-aware mapping

AI proposes the map; you confirm before any record moves.

Relationships preserved

Parent–child, lookups, and ownership stay linked.

Full activity history

Calls, emails, meetings — with original timestamps.

Attachments & notes

Documents, uploads, and inline notes move with the record.

Why teams make this switch

Two sides of the same decision

Leaving

PropertySimple logo

PropertySimple

What's pushing teams away

  • Agents report that customer support is slow to respond and difficult to reach when complex issues arise, leading to frustration during critical campaign periods.
  • The AI-generated content quality is inconsistent, with some agents noting that auto-generated posts require significant editing before publishing.
  • Reviews.io data shows a low average rating of 2.70, with only 26 customers out of 97 giving positive reviews, indicating a significant portion of users are dissatisfied with the platform.
  • Some agents experience confusion with the platform's CRM features, finding them less robust than dedicated real estate CRMs for managing transaction pipelines and client relationships.

Choosing

monday CRM logo

monday CRM

What's pulling them in

  • Users praise the board-based visual interface for making pipeline stages immediately legible to non-technical team members without CRM training.
  • The no-code automation builder lets sales ops teams create lead routing, stage updates, and email triggers without developer involvement.
  • Integration ecosystem connects to Slack, Gmail, Outlook, and Zapier with minimal configuration, reducing friction for teams already using these tools.
  • The flexible column system lets teams build custom CRM views — deal value, close date, lead source — without needing a developer or pre-defined schema.
  • Teams already using monday Work Management can layer CRM features onto existing boards rather than starting from scratch.

Object mapping

How PropertySimple objects map to monday CRM

Each row shows how a PropertySimple object lands in monday CRM, including any object-level transformations, lookup resolution, or schema-design dependencies.

Typical mapping — final map is confirmed during the sample migration step.

PropertySimple

Contact

maps to

monday CRM

Person (Contact)

1:1
Fully supported

PropertySimple contacts migrate as monday CRM Person entities. Every standard field (name, email, phone, address, job title, city, state, ZIP code) maps directly to the Person record's corresponding fields. Owner assignment resolves by email match against monday CRM user accounts. We preserve the original created date and last-modified timestamp from PropertySimple as custom datetime columns to maintain historical continuity for reporting and audit purposes.

PropertySimple

Company / Brokerage

maps to

monday CRM

Organization

1:1
Fully supported

PropertySimple company records including brokerages, franchises, and property management firms migrate as monday CRM Organization entities. The organization's name, website, industry classification, phone number, and address fields (street, city, state, ZIP code) map directly to their corresponding Organization fields. Contacts link to their primary organization via monday CRM's dedicated Organization column type on the Person record.

PropertySimple

Deal / Listing Deal

maps to

monday CRM

Board Item (Deal Board)

1:1
Fully supported

PropertySimple deals become monday CRM board items on a dedicated Deals board. Each deal's stage label (Active, Under Contract, Closed Won, Closed Lost) maps to a monday CRM status group value within the board's status column. The deal item's columns receive all mapped property fields including listing ID, property type, commission split, and deal amount. Owner assignment resolves via email match to monday CRM users.

PropertySimple

Pipeline / Stage Group

maps to

monday CRM

Status Group on Board

1:1
Fully supported

PropertySimple pipeline configurations with multiple stages translate to monday CRM board status groups. Each PropertySimple stage name becomes a status label within the board's status column. Stage sequence order is preserved based on PropertySimple's pipeline configuration order. Pre-migration setup of status groups in monday CRM is required before deal records are imported.

PropertySimple

AI Lead Score

maps to

monday CRM

Custom Number Column

1:1
Fully supported

PropertySimple's ChatGPT4-powered lead score (a numeric value or tier — High, Medium, Low) has no native equivalent in monday CRM. We create a Number column (Lead_Score__c) or a Dropdown column with the same tier labels on the Person board. monday AI automations can then use this column for follow-up routing, contact prioritization, and conditional trigger logic.

PropertySimple

Activity Log (Call / Email / Text)

maps to

monday CRM

Activity Timeline on Person / Board Item

1:1
Fully supported

PropertySimple call, email, and text activity records migrate to monday CRM's activity timeline on the linked Person record. Original timestamps, activity type, and owner are preserved. Each activity type maps to a monday CRM activity label (Call Logged, Email Sent, SMS Sent). Gmail or Outlook integration is required for full call and email logging post-migration.

PropertySimple

ZIP Code Marketing Target

maps to

monday CRM

Text Column on Person / Board Item

1:1
Fully supported

PropertySimple's ZIP-code exclusive marketing targeting data has no native monday CRM equivalent. The targeted ZIP codes migrate as a Text column (Target_ZIP_Code__c) on Person records. Your team can use this column in monday automations to trigger notifications, filter boards by geographic territory, or feed segmentation logic in connected marketing platforms.

PropertySimple

Custom Property (Contact-Level)

maps to

monday CRM

Custom Column on Person Board

1:1
Fully supported

PropertySimple custom properties on contacts beyond standard fields become monday CRM custom columns on the Person board. Column type is inferred from the source data type — text strings become Text columns, numbers become Number columns, dates become Date columns, and pick-list values become Dropdown columns with matching options.

PropertySimple

Custom Property (Deal-Level)

maps to

monday CRM

Custom Column on Deals Board

1:1
Fully supported

PropertySimple custom properties on deals including listing ID, property type, commission split, and other listing-specific data become monday CRM custom columns on the Deals board. We map the property type to the closest monday column type. Rich-text or long-text fields become Text columns with multi-line enabled to preserve full content.

PropertySimple

Owner / User Assignment

maps to

monday CRM

Person (Assignee) Column

1:1
Fully supported

PropertySimple owner IDs are resolved by matching the owner's email address against monday CRM user accounts. Unmatched owners are flagged before migration and assigned to a fallback monday CRM user or placed in a dedicated Unassigned group pending account creation. No record lands without a valid assignee to maintain accountability visibility.

PropertySimple

Social Media Account Link

maps to

monday CRM

Text Column (Reference Only)

1:1
Fully supported

PropertySimple stores social media account links (TikTok, Instagram, Facebook, LinkedIn) as contact properties for its marketing automation layer. monday CRM has no native social-account field type, so these URLs migrate as read-only Text columns on Person records for reference purposes only. They do not trigger monday automations and cannot sync with social platforms.

PropertySimple

Attachment / File

maps to

monday CRM

Files (Uploaded to monday CRM)

1:1
Fully supported

PropertySimple file attachments on contacts or deals including listing documents, contracts, and disclosures are downloaded and re-uploaded to monday CRM's Files section linked to the corresponding Person or board item. monday CRM's 250MB per-file storage limit accommodates typical real estate document sizes. Files are associated with their parent record by linking the uploaded file to the contact or deal item.

Gotchas + challenges

What specifically takes care here

Platform-specific issues from each side, plus the pair-specific challenges that don't show up on either platform's page on its own.

PropertySimple logo

PropertySimple gotchas

High

No documented public API for automated data extraction

Medium

ZIP Code exclusivity settings have no standard CRM equivalent

Medium

AI-generated content assets are platform-locked

Low

Pricing tiers are tied to platform features, not data limits

monday CRM logo

monday CRM gotchas

High

Subitems are not included in bulk exports

High

Daily API call limits vary sharply by plan

Medium

Legacy automations (Sentence Builder) are being deprecated

Medium

Excel and account exports only include table views

Low

Enterprise admins can disable non-admin exports

Pair-specific challenges

  • PropertySimple's ChatGPT4 AI lead scoring has no monday CRM native equivalent

    PropertySimple applies a proprietary AI lead-score value to each contact using ChatGPT4 analysis of engagement signals across social posts, emails, and text replies. monday CRM does not have a built-in AI lead-scoring engine — its monday AI features generate content and suggest next steps but do not replicate PropertySimple's scoring model. We migrate the score as a Number or Dropdown column (AI_Lead_Score__c) so the value is available in monday boards. Your team must rebuild the scoring logic as a monday AI column formula or automation rule using the imported score as an input. This is a high-severity gotcha because teams that rely on lead scores to prioritize agent follow-up will lose that automated routing until the monday AI workflow is rebuilt.

  • PropertySimple deal pipelines must be manually re-created as monday CRM board status groups

    PropertySimple organizes deals by pipeline with configurable stage names (e.g., Prospect, Showing, Offer, Under Contract, Closed). monday CRM boards use status groups that function similarly but are not migrated automatically — the stage names, order, and any stage-specific custom fields must be manually configured in monday CRM before the deal records are imported. We provide a stage-mapping plan (PropertySimple pipeline → monday CRM status group) before migration so your admin can pre-create the board structure. Failure to set up status groups first results in deals landing with unassigned stage values, requiring a post-migration correction pass. This is a high-severity gotcha for teams with more than three pipeline stages.

  • ZIP-code marketing exclusivity data does not map to a native monday CRM field

    PropertySimple's signature ZIP-code marketing feature lets agents claim exclusive ad-targeting rights for specific ZIP codes. This geographic targeting data is stored as a contact or account property in PropertySimple but has no native equivalent in monday CRM — monday CRM has no geographic exclusivity or ad-targeting module. We migrate the ZIP code as a Text column (Target_ZIP_Code__c) on Person records, which your team can use to filter monday boards or drive automation triggers. However, the advertising execution layer (social ad automation tied to those ZIP codes) is not transferred and must be rebuilt using monday's integration connectors or a third-party ad platform. This is a medium-severity gotcha for teams actively using PropertySimple's Autopilot ZIP-code ad campaigns.

  • monday CRM API rate limits cap bulk data write throughput

    monday CRM's API enforces a daily call limit that varies by plan: Basic and Standard plans allow 1,000 calls per day, Pro allows 10,000 (soft limit), and Enterprise allows 25,000 (soft limit). PropertySimple exports can contain tens of thousands of records across contacts, companies, deals, and activities. FlitStack AI paces writes against monday CRM's complexity budget and daily call limits, batching item creations and using monday's bulk-insert endpoints where available. For accounts with more than 50,000 total records, migration clock time extends to accommodate rate-limit throttling. This is a medium-severity gotcha for large PropertySimple accounts — we surface the estimated API call count during discovery so you can plan a Pro or Enterprise monday CRM seat if needed.

  • Social media account links (TikTok, Instagram, Facebook, LinkedIn) migrate as static text only

    PropertySimple stores social media profile URLs on contact records as part of its social-media ad targeting and engagement tracking layer. monday CRM does not have a native social-account field type — there is no integration field for TikTok, Instagram, or Facebook profile links on Person records. We migrate these URLs as plain text columns (TikTok_URL__c, Instagram_URL__c, etc.) on Person boards. The text values serve as reference only; they do not trigger monday CRM automations, do not sync with social platforms, and do not connect to monday's ad integrations. This is a low-severity gotcha for teams that use social profile data for manual outreach rather than automated sequences.

Migration approach

Six steps for a successful PropertySimple to monday CRM data migration

  1. Audit PropertySimple data export and plan monday CRM board schema

    FlitStack AI connects to PropertySimple via scoped read-access API to enumerate all contacts, companies, deals, activities, and custom properties. We generate a data audit report showing record counts per object, custom property names and data types, pipeline stage configurations, and owner distribution. Simultaneously, we map the target monday CRM board structure — one Person board for contacts, one Organization board for companies, one or more Deals boards with status groups matching PropertySimple pipeline stages. Your monday CRM admin creates the boards and custom columns before data lands, using the schema plan we deliver.

  2. Resolve owner assignments by email against monday CRM users

    PropertySimple owner IDs are matched to monday CRM user accounts by email address. Unmatched owners are flagged in a pre-migration ownership report — your team either invites them to monday CRM or assigns their records to a fallback user. No contact, company, or deal lands in monday CRM without a valid assignee. This step also identifies any PropertySimple contacts without an email address, which cannot be matched to monday CRM users and are flagged for manual review.

  3. Migrate organizations first, then persons, then deals

    monday CRM's Person-Organization link requires the Organization to exist before the Person record is linked. FlitStack AI sequences the migration in three phases: Organizations (companies from PropertySimple), Persons (contacts with Organization links resolved), then Deals (board items linked to the Persons and Organizations created in prior phases). Activity records and file attachments are migrated in a fourth phase after their parent records are confirmed. This ordering ensures foreign-key integrity — each deal's assignee, linked person, and linked organization is already present in monday CRM when the deal item is created.

  4. Run a sample migration with field-level diff on a representative slice

    A representative slice of 100–300 records — spanning contacts across lead-score tiers, organizations of different sizes, deals in every pipeline stage, and a sample of activity records — migrates first. We generate a field-level diff comparing source values in PropertySimple against the resulting values in monday CRM. You review the diff to verify that lead-score values landed correctly, pipeline stage labels mapped to the right status groups, activity timestamps are intact, and owner assignments resolved as expected. We correct any mapping errors before the full run commits.

  5. Execute full migration with delta-pickup window and audit log

    The full migration runs against monday CRM's API, pacing writes to stay within your plan's daily call limit. A delta-pickup window of 24–48 hours runs concurrently with your final PropertySimple usage, capturing any new contacts, updated deals, or new activity records created during the cutover period. FlitStack AI generates an audit log mapping every monday CRM record back to its PropertySimple source ID (stored as Source_System_ID__c on each record). One-click rollback reverts all monday CRM records created during the migration if reconciliation identifies data integrity issues. After rollback is confirmed, the full run re-executes with the corrected mapping.

  6. Deliver rebuild reference package for workflows, automations, and AI lead scoring

    PropertySimple workflows, automations, and ChatGPT4 sequences do not migrate. FlitStack AI exports a structured JSON file documenting every active PropertySimple automation: trigger conditions, action steps, and field references. This file serves as a rebuild reference for your monday CRM admin to reconstruct equivalent automation recipes using monday's automation builder. For AI lead scoring, we document the score thresholds and the engagement signals PropertySimple used so your team can configure monday AI columns or workflow conditions to approximate the same routing logic. monday's automation and AI features are fully documented in their own help center and can be rebuilt without coding.

Platform deep dives

Context on both ends of the pair

PropertySimple logo

PropertySimple

Source

Strengths

  • Auto-generates a full week of social media content every week without manual input.
  • Provides exclusive ZIP code marketing rights that competitors cannot replicate.
  • Integrates AI CRM with ChatGPT for automated lead follow-up and response generation.
  • Multi-platform social posting across TikTok, Instagram, Facebook, LinkedIn, and Twitter from a single dashboard.
  • No per-lead billing—pricing is flat monthly regardless of contact volume.

Weaknesses

  • No publicly documented API—data extraction requires either manual export or scraping, limiting migration automation options.
  • Customer support is reported as slow to respond and ineffective for resolving complex technical issues.
  • AI-generated content quality is inconsistent and frequently requires manual editing before publishing.
  • CRM functionality is lightweight compared to dedicated real estate transaction management platforms.
  • Reviews.io data shows a 2.70 average rating with 71% negative reviews, indicating significant user dissatisfaction.
monday CRM logo

monday CRM

Destination

Strengths

  • Board-based UI makes pipeline stages and deal progress visually obvious without training.
  • No-code automation builder requires no developer resources to create lead routing and stage-triggered actions.
  • Flexible column system supports custom CRM fields without schema changes or admin involvement.
  • Integrates natively with Slack, Gmail, Outlook, and Zapier with minimal configuration overhead.
  • Layered product means teams already on monday Work Management can add CRM without migrating existing data.

Weaknesses

  • No native Contacts object separate from Items — contacts are managed inside a CRM module's People feature.
  • Pipeline and deal relationships use a flat item model rather than a relational object model, making complex CRM associations awkward.
  • Automations are plan-gated (250 actions/month on Standard, 25,000 on Pro) and the legacy Recipe system is being deprecated.
  • Customization and advanced views (Chart, Formula, Dependency) are locked behind Pro and Enterprise tiers.
  • Per-seat pricing with non-refundable annual billing creates cost lock-in risk during migration.

Complexity grading

How hard is this migration?

Standard CRM migration. All 8 core objects map 1:1 between PropertySimple and monday CRM.

B

Overall complexity

Standard migration

Derived from compatibility, mapping clarity, API constraints, and data volume across PropertySimple and monday CRM.

  • Object compatibility

    A

    All 8 core objects map 1:1 between PropertySimple and monday CRM.

  • Field mapping clarity

    C

    Field mapping is derived from defaults — final spec confirmed during the sample migration.

  • Timeline complexity

    B

    8-object category — typical timelines run 2–7 days end-to-end.

  • API constraints

    B

    PropertySimple: Not publicly documented..

  • Data volume sensitivity

    B

    PropertySimple doesn't expose a bulk API — REST + parallelization used for high-volume runs.

Estimator

Estimate your PropertySimple to monday CRM migration cost

Rule-based pricing — no per-record fees, no manual quotes. Migrations over 2M records are scoped individually.

Step 1

What are you migrating?

Pick a category, then your source and destination platforms.

Category

FAQ

Frequently asked questions about PropertySimple to monday CRM data migrations

Answers to the questions buyers ask most during PropertySimple to monday CRM migration scoping. Not seeing yours? Book a call.

Can't find your answer?

Walk through your PropertySimple to monday CRM migration with a real engineer — 30 minutes, free, written quote within 24 hours.

Book a free 30 minute consultation

Most PropertySimple to monday CRM migrations complete in 24–72 hours for accounts with fewer than 30,000 total records. Larger PropertySimple accounts with 100,000+ records or multiple pipeline configurations extend to 4–10 days, primarily due to monday CRM's API daily call limits on Basic and Standard plans (1,000 calls/day). monday CRM Pro accounts (10,000 daily calls) significantly reduce migration clock time. Discovery and monday CRM board setup add 1–3 days before the first record moves.

Adjacent paths

Related migrations to explore

Ready when you are

Move from PropertySimple.
Land in monday CRM, intact.

Tell us record counts and timeline. We'll come back with a written quote inside 1 business day — no commitment, no sales pitch.

Accuracy guarantee Rollback included Quote in 1 business day